An automatic heat transfer machine is a machine that is used to transfer designs or graphics onto fabrics or other materials using heat and pressure. These machines are commonly used in the clothing and fashion industry, as well as in other industries such as home decor and accessories.
Automatic heat transfer machines typically consist of a heat press, which is used to apply heat and pressure to the transfer material, and a mechanism for feeding the material through the machine. The heat press consists of a heated platen, which is used to apply heat and pressure to the transfer material, and a cover sheet, which is used to protect the material being transferred. The feeding mechanism may be a conveyor belt, a roll feeder, or some other device for holding and feeding the material through the machine.
Automatic heat transfer machines can greatly increase the efficiency and speed of the heat transfer process, as they can transfer multiple designs or graphics at once with precise accuracy. They are often used in conjunction with other printing and finishing machinery in a manufacturing setting.
